Evolution Early Learning is one of the largest independent, locally, and privately owned, child care employers on the Sunshine Coast. We are committed to the ongoing investment and support of our growing team of 70+ team members.

Since opening in 2017, Evolution Early Learning has set the standard in service offering to families on the Sunshine Coast. Because of this, we are actively recruiting positions across a variety of areas of the business.

Now in two central locations, Mooloolaba and Kuluin, we are looking for team members who want to grow in their careers, from soon-to-be diploma-qualified early learning educators, diploma-qualified educators to Kindergarten teachers, Administration Assistants and Educational Leaders, now is the time to discuss your career growth at Evolution Early Learning.

Mooloolaba Senior Room Leaders, Early Childhood Educators and Kindergarten Teachers

Location:
Mooloolaba

We are looking for Diploma and CERT 3 qualified (or working towards) Early Childhood Educators to join the team in full time, permanent part-time and casual roles.

Our great working environment is founded on a strong team culture among caring and nurturing educators. You will be provided with ongoing training, support, professional development, team building events, delicious chef-cooked meals and more.

About Evolution Early Learning

Evolution Early Learning is locally owned and operated now with 2 centres on the Sunshine Coast with a strong focus to create a modern and unique early learning and educational environment for our children in an urban landscape.

The philosophy of Evolution is to focus on initiatives such as the environment, wellbeing, sustainability, sense of community, engagement and children's creative expression through art, dance, music and food while accessing the modern technologies.

If you're looking for an organisation where you'll be provided with endless growth opportunities, the innate ability to expand your current skill set, and excited about contributing towards the delivery of a high quality, early years program, then we may be just the place you're looking for!  

 

About the Roles

New graduates or those studying towards qualifications are more than welcome to apply.

We are looking for a candidate that thrives in a team environment and has the ability to develop warm and professional relationships with children and their families. Applicants must be able to collaborate with others and have excellent verbal and written communication skills.

Applicants must have passion and commitment to Early Childhood Education and have a sound understanding of the EYLF, NQS, Child Safe Standards and the Educational and Care National Regulations.

In this role you will:

●  Implement / support the delivery of the educational program that meets the EYLF and NQS standards

●  Develop warm and professional relationships with children and their families

●  Become a team player that is able to collaborate with others

●  Have excellent verbal and written communication skills

●  Work a weekly rotating roster which may include opening and closing of the service

 

We have educators from all walks of life, who can speak different languages and come from different vocational backgrounds, sharing their transferable skills.
